Course Content

• Introduction to Climate Change Science and Impacts
• Climate Data Acquisition and Analysis (including remote sensing)
• Climate Risk Assessment Methodologies
• Climate Risk Modeling using statistical methods
• Geographic Information Systems (GIS) for Climate Risk Mapping
• Vulnerability and Adaptation Assessments
• Climate Change Scenario Planning and Uncertainty Analysis
• Communicating Climate Risks and Adaptation Strategies
• Case Studies in Climate Risk Modeling (including specific examples)
• Climate Risk Modeling software and tools

Career path

Career Role Description
Climate Risk Analyst Analyze climate change impacts on various sectors (finance, insurance, infrastructure). Develop and implement risk mitigation strategies. Requires strong climate modeling and data analysis skills.
Sustainability Consultant (Climate Focus) Advise organizations on climate-related risks and opportunities. Develop sustainable business strategies and carbon reduction plans. Expertise in climate risk assessment and policy is crucial.
Environmental Data Scientist (Climate Modeling) Develop and apply advanced statistical and machine learning techniques to climate data. Create climate change projections and inform decision-making. Proficiency in programming languages (Python, R) is essential.
Climate Resilience Specialist Assess and manage climate-related vulnerabilities within communities and infrastructure. Design adaptation strategies to enhance resilience. Knowledge of climate impact assessment methodologies is vital.
